What two numbers multiply to 14 and add up to -9?

Mathematics
2 answers:
photoshop1234 [79]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

-7 and -2

Step-by-step explanation:

-7•-2=14

-7+(-2)=-9

When I worked at Southern it took me 8 minutes to get to work. Now, it takes me 26 minutes to get to work. What is the percent i
spayn [35]

Answer:

  225%

Step-by-step explanation:

You can figure the percentage change from ...

  percentage change = ((new value)/(old value) -1) × 100%

  = (26/8 -1) × 100% = (3.25 -1) × 100% = 225%
